TITLE 67
STATE GOVERNMENT AND STATE AFFAIRS
CHAPTER 57
DEPARTMENT OF ADMINISTRATION
67-5703.  Department of administration may receive payment for services to federal, county and city agencies — Appropriation. The department of administration may enter and execute contracts to provide services to any federal, county or city agency within the state of Idaho when justified and requested by such nonstate agency and approved by the state board of examiners. The department of administration is authorized to charge and receive payment for actual and necessary expenses incurred in providing services to any unit of government under the provisions of this section. Any money received for services provided under the provisions of this section is hereby continually appropriated to the unit providing the services as compensation for such actual and necessary expenses.

History:
[67-5703, added I.C., sec. 67-5703, as added by 1974, ch. 34, sec. 2, p. 988; am. 1993, ch. 221, sec. 2, p. 748.]
